Removing Soffit Over Kitchen Cabinets: A Comprehensive Guide

Soffits are often installed above kitchen cabinets to conceal ductwork, plumbing, or electrical wiring. However, if you're looking to update your kitchen's appearance or gain additional storage space, removing the soffit can be a worthwhile project.

Before you begin, it's important to note that soffit removal can be a complex task, especially if it involves electrical or plumbing work. If you're not comfortable tackling the project yourself, it's recommended to hire a qualified contractor.

With that in mind, here are the essential steps involved in removing a soffit over kitchen cabinets:

  1. Turn off electricity and water supply: Before beginning any work, it's crucial to turn off the electricity and water supply to the kitchen.
  2. Remove cabinet doors and trim: Carefully remove the doors and any trim pieces around the soffit.
  3. Disconnect electrical and plumbing: If the soffit conceals electrical or plumbing lines, these will need to be carefully disconnected. Make sure to label the wires and pipes for easy reconnection later.
  4. Remove the soffit: Once the electrical and plumbing lines are disconnected, you can begin removing the soffit panels. Depending on the type of soffit, it may be attached with screws, nails, or adhesives.
  5. Patch drywall and paint: After the soffit is removed, you may need to patch drywall, spackle, and paint the ceiling to cover any holes or imperfections.
  6. Reconnect electrical and plumbing: Once the drywall is repaired, you can reconnect the electrical and plumbing lines.
  7. Reinstall cabinet doors and trim: Finally, reinstall the cabinet doors and any trim pieces that were removed.

By following these steps carefully, you can successfully remove the soffit over your kitchen cabinets. This can not only improve the aesthetics of your kitchen but also create valuable additional storage space.

Tips:

  • Before you begin, take plenty of pictures of the existing electrical and plumbing lines. This will help you remember how to reconnect them later.
  • Use a stud finder to locate the studs behind the soffit before you start cutting. This will help you avoid damaging your walls.
  • If you encounter any problems during the removal process, don't hesitate to call a qualified contractor for assistance.
